It’s all about “unapologetic glamour” in 2026!

That’s what Stacey Bendet, founder of Alice + Olivia, exclusively shared with E! News following the presentation of the brand’s Fall/Winter 2026 Collection at New York Fashion Week, along with even more fashion predictions and styling tips that have us ready to revamp our entire wardrobe.

“This year is the return of unapologetic glamour. We’re moving away from minimalism and back into statement dressing. I’ve always believed glamour isn’t frivolous, it’s power,” Bendet shares. “The black corset with gold baroque embroidery styled with tailored trousers perfectly captures how we’re redefining femininity now…. The party on top is a trend—beautiful special tops that can be worn in a juxtaposition back to trousers!”

As for a past-decade piece that’s making a major comeback this year, and is a great way to make a statement? The perfect going out top, of course!

“Definitely the early-2000s going-out top. The modern way to wear it is with contrast… a crystal corset or lace bustier with relaxed denim or tailored trousers. It keeps the look effortless and cool rather than nostalgic,” Bendet suggests.
